Why the 'Detect AI' Question Is the Wrong Question
The instinct to 'catch' AI resumes is understandable. But it's chasing the wrong problem. AI text detectors work by looking for statistical patterns, and as AI models improve, those patterns disappear. OpenAI's own classifier was famously retired in July 2023 after reaching a ceiling of 26% accuracy. Any tool claiming higher accuracy today is either overstating results or working with a narrow, already-outdated dataset.
- More importantly: even if you could detect AI writing, what would you do with that information?
- A candidate who used AI to improve grammar is not the same as a candidate who fabricated 5 years of experience.
- Detection doesn't tell you which problem you have.

What Recruiters Should Do Instead: 5 Practical Steps
- Stop trying to detect AI writing. It's a false solution that creates bias risk.
- Use semantic matching, not keyword filters. Evaluate meaning, not surface text.
- Add a brief async screening step. A 60-second video response or written prompt reveals authenticity faster than any detector.
- Score across multiple dimensions. Skills, experience depth, seniority signals, not just resume polish.
- Use your candidate database. Past applicants you've already vetted are more reliable than new AI-polished unknowns. Rediscovery is underrated.
Why Detection Doesn't Work: 3 Technical Reasons
- 1. AI-written text is statistically indistinguishable from polished human writing. Large language models are trained on billions of human-written documents. Detectors look for patterns that models are specifically designed not to produce.
- 2. Detectors produce unacceptable false positive rates. Studies consistently show that strong human writers, particularly non-native English speakers writing formally, get flagged as AI at high rates. This creates legal and bias risk.
- 3. The arms race is unwinnable. Every time a detector is trained on AI output, the next model version changes. Detectors trained on GPT-3 output miss GPT-4 output. This will continue indefinitely.
